corroboree
corroboree definition
cor·robo·ree (kə räb′ə rē′)
noun
- a dance festival held at night by Austral. Aborigines to celebrate tribal victories and similar events
- in Australia,
- a large or noisy festivity
- an uproar; tumult
Etymology: Austral dial. < native korobra, dance
